For more information on diversity and inclusion please visit: Infrastructure is responsible for leading the development of the provincial Capital Plan which addresses the provincial infrastructure needs of Albertas population that support key social programs and services and economic development.
The Ministry designs builds manages and maintains governmentowned and operated facilities and collaborates with other ministries to ensure that school and hospital infrastructure meet the needs of Albertas population. Infrastructure provides accommodation services and manages a large portfolio of owned and leased facilities while maintaining fiscal accountability and optimizing value for Albertans.

Reporting to the Director of the Engineering Environment & Sustainability Section this position is the Ministerial Authority on Electrical Engineering as it relates to healthcare facilities and government facilities. This is a specialized engineering position that requires extreme technological depth and develops electrical engineering design standards and guidelines as they relate to the design construction maintenance and upgrading of healthcare and government facilities. This position actively participates in projects providing design expertise for new construction and solving problems in existing facilities and is a goto and a write the book position for the GOA and industry for electrical engineering as it relates to healthcare and government facilities. This position is required to maintain current technical and construction knowledge in the field of electrical engineering and to introduce this information to the design process.
